You need to patch your DSDT. Use DSDT Autopatcher -search this forum-

Once you put dsdt.aml on root or extra (put in both) you can use Chameleon RC5 for native power Management or use sleepEnabler.kext -search in kexts.com-

Has your card CE/QI enabled? Perhaps you need EFI String to make it work or use Natit.kext.

have you the translucient mac-bar or it is just grey.. I mean can you see the image desktop behind him? If yes your card is working properly. you can change your resolution? anyway, I believe you need to add an efi string in your com.apple.boot.plist.

for the efi string you can download efi-studio 1.0.

I suggest to install chameleon rc5 the last release (v699 I guess) not for the videocard, but for a better support.
